The following notice has been issued by the Office for Product Safety and Standards.
Product
Automatic Roman Blinds Pocket Tape Stitching Machine
Type
Machinery - Notching Machine
Manufacturer
Eisenkolb B.V.
Model Number
ABS-2400
Country of origin
The Netherlands
Product description
The machine is used for the manufacture of roman blinds and is designed to unwind pocket tape from a roll and to stitch it in strips onto curtain fabric.

Hazard
The moving parts of the machine, namely the insertion beam and the guide beam, are not adequately guarded and no protective devices are provided to prevent a user reaching into the machine during operation, leading to a risk of injury from contact with the moving parts and/or entrapment between the moving parts and other fixed structures. In addition, as this is a CNC machine, there is the potential for the machine to start or move in an unintended or unexpected manner.
The product does not meet the requirements of the Supply of Machinery (Safety) Regulations 2008.
Corrective action
The manufacturer has confirmed it will take the following corrective action:
- providing a protective device (an infrared light beam above and below the guide beam, and an interlock), such that hazardous movement ceases when operator presence is detected at the guide beam;
- providing fixed guarding which closes off potential shear/entrapment points near the path of the sewing machine.
The manufacturer has confirmed that the corrective measures will be available on new machines, as well as a retrofit for existing machines already on the market. Owners are advised to contact their supplier for advice with regards to the retrofit of the machines.
Until the corrective action has been taken, HSE has instructed the manufacturer, Eisenkolb B.V., to cease supply of any further machines on the GB market.
